What are HDBaseT Extenders?

HDBaseT extenders are devices that transmit HDMI signals as high-quality video, audio, Ethernet data, and control signals over a single Cat5e or Cat6 cable. These systems consist of a sender (transmitter) and a receiver, which are connected by the cable, simplifying installation while ensuring efficient signal transmission. HDBaseT ensures loss-less quality content even over long distances, typically up to 100 meters.

When and Where Do We Use HDBaseT Extenders?

HDBaseT extenders are ideal for environments where high-quality signals need to be transmitted over long distances, and where cable management is crucial. They are commonly used in:

  1. Commercial Audio-Visual Installations: In large spaces like conference rooms, auditoriums, or lecture halls, HDBaseT extenders allow seamless transmission from source devices (e.g., laptops or media players) to displays (e.g., projectors or screens). They can transmit signals up to 100 meters, ensuring high-resolution content without degradation.
  2. Home Entertainment Systems: In residential setups, HDBaseT extenders connect devices like gaming consoles, Blu-ray players, AV receivers, and TVs over a single Cat5e/Cat6 cable, delivering uncompressed video and audio over long distances while reducing cable clutter.
  3. Digital Signage: Retail stores, shopping malls, and airports use HDBaseT to deliver high-definition content across multiple screens. These extenders simplify wiring, ensuring clear visuals even when the content source is far from the screens.
  4. Medical Imaging: Hospitals and medical facilities rely on HDBaseT extenders to transmit diagnostic imaging data, like X-rays and MRIs, with minimal latency, ensuring high-quality visuals for accurate diagnosis.
  5. Command Centers and Mission Critical Control Rooms: HDBaseT extenders are crucial in environments where real-time decision-making depends on flawless transmission of video and control signals. Used in security monitoring, traffic management, and emergency response, these extenders ensure low-latency, uncompressed signal transmission across large-scale video walls and individual workstations.

What Are the Advantages of HDBaseT Extenders?

HDBaseT extenders offer several advantages for both residential and commercial setups:

  1. Long Transmission Distances: HDBaseT supports signal transmission over distances of up to 100 meters using standard Cat5e or Cat6 cables, making it ideal for large venues or separate rooms where devices are far apart.
  2. Uncompressed Content: HDBaseT extenders transmit uncompressed video and audio, ensuring the content stays true to its original quality, with no compression artifacts. This is critical for high-resolution content like 4K60 video and multi-channel audio.
  3. Seamless Real-Time Performance: HDBaseT extenders provide near-zero latency, ensuring that video feeds, control commands, and data stay synchronized. This makes them perfect for live surveillance, traffic monitoring, and emergency systems where real-time accuracy is essential.
  4. Power over Ethernet (PoE): DEXON’s HDBaseT extenders support Power over Ethernet (PoE), which eliminates the need for additional power supplies or outlets near the devices, simplifying the installation and reducing clutter. PoE is particularly useful in installations where power outlets are limited or difficult to access.
  5. Cost-Effective: Compared to alternatives like fiber optics or HDMI over long distances, HDBaseT extenders offer an affordable solution for high-quality signal transmission, making them a cost-effective choice for commercial and residential installations.

How to Choose Between HDBaseT Extenders?

When selecting an HDBaseT extender, consider the following factors:

  1. Transmission Distance: Ensure that the extender supports the required transmission distance. Most HDBaseT extenders support up to 100 meters, but it's important to check the specifications of the specific model.
  2. Signal and Control Compatibility: Make sure the extender supports the types of signals you need, such as HDMI, DVI, and audio signals. Models like the DCATS PoE transmitter and DCATR PoE receiver offer HDMI and RJ45 connectors for easy installation and provide full HDCP and EDID handling.
  3. Resolution and Frame Rate: Choose an extender that supports the resolution and frame rate necessary for your application. Many HDBaseT extenders support up to 4K30 or even 4K60 resolution.
  4. Power Over Ethernet (PoE): If powering devices through the same cable is important, select an extender that supports PoE. This simplifies installations by removing the need for additional power cables.

By considering these factors, you can choose the right HDBaseT extender for your needs, ensuring reliable and high-quality signal transmission.

DCATPoE_S

DEXON Systems supply demanding AV projects with HDBaseT compliant devices in order to transmit high resolution HDMI signals and embedded audio content without any loss of quality. The usual goal is to manage and cover a longer distance between any given input devices, the control boxes and the output devices. The distances may mean tens of meters or even 100m where the HDBaseT technology can perform perfectly with a rather low-cost level for cabling and operation. Important to emphasize here the loss-less feature of the technology also. Cat5e or Cat6 cables are used as transport media that can be purchased for rather competitive prices and can be installed with everyday equipment and technologies. The very same cables are used for large Ethernet network implementations all over the world.

As a pioneering solution in this field DEXON Systems have integrated the HDBaseT transceiver and receiver electronics to the input boards and to the output boards for each product. DEXON's integrated HDBaseT technology means higher reliability, lower cost of implementation, lower dissipation and absolute clear cabling possibility. The cabling means here that the system integrator can connect the RJ45 connector of the Cat5e or Cat6 cable directly to the input or output board of the DEXON controller. The installation, debugging and support jobs are significantly reduced because no external boxes and power supplies are needed at the DEXON end.

The HDBaseT signal handling boxes at the peripheral side are supplied by DEXON. And so the compatibility of the products is guaranteed. The DCATS high quality HDBaseT transceiver box has been designed to accept HDMI or DVI input signal and transform to HDBaseT output signal. The embedded audio, the HDCP content protection and the EDID signals are managed also. The DCATS box handles different resolutions from 640x480 up to 1920x1080 60Hz, 4K30 or even 4K60 4:2:0.  Such a DCATS box can be used at the input peripheral side and so the HDMI or DVI signals can be transferred to a distance of maximum 100m with a perfectly loss-less method. Therefore, we can reach a full digital path from the peripheral to the DEXON controller. The devices work with no signal delay.

DCATPoE_R

The output peripherals, as monitors for example, can be connected from the DEXON box through HDBaseT technology also, using the integrated HDBaseT outputs of the DEXON boards. The DCATR boxes can be installed to 100m distance and must be used at the output peripheral side to convert the HDBaseT signal to HDMI output that can be connected to the monitor or other output peripherals. Embedded audio, HDCP content protection and the EDID are handled also. The DCATR box handles different resolutions from 640x480 up to 1920x1080 60Hz, 4K30 or even 4K60 4:2:0. Thus, we can reach a full digital path from the peripheral to the DEXON controller using a perfectly loss-less method. The devices work with no signal delay. Such a receiver box has an RJ45 connector for the HDBaseT input, one DVI output connector to transmit HDMI or DVI output signal, one +5V power supply connector and contains 3 pieces of status LEDs.

The DCATS and DCATR boxes can be used in pairs to transmit HDMI signals (with embedded audio, HDCP, EDID) from any HDMI source to any output peripheral. They work with close cooperation and supply the customer a zero-delay and loss-less signal path for the perfect customer satisfaction.

PoE Service

The DCAT4KS and DCAT4KR devices provide perfect PoE service. The “Power over Ethernet” means that only one of the boxes must have external 48V power supply connection and it feeds the other box through the Ca5 or Cat6 cable. The rather convenient PoE service gives the freedom for power supply cabling and gives elegant service for the end-user. The operation mode can be set up by internal straps of the boxes.

The DEXON controller’ internal input or output boards are equipped with PoE electronics also. This professional solution makes possible to drive DCAT4KS boxes by the input boards so no external power is needed. And similarly, the DCAT4KR boxes are driven by the DEXON output boards with PoE service so no external power cable is needed. Perfect cabling and clear installation can be achieved by this integrated PoE service of DEXON solutions.
